eheehe what is the different between premium and super premium?
super premium food use 0% grains, which means 100% meat. Their protein nutrition is about 50% and above. none of its ingredient has grains.
premium food include source like grains, corns, etc. premium food contain more chicken/meat but less grain. something like 50-50 lah. Their protein nutrition is about 30-35%. most of it is made from chicken.
low quality food is vice verse of premium food. it has more grains/corn/etc but very less chicken/meat.
you can simply see all the different by studying the ingredients. Low quality food start it with grains/corn. Premium start it with chicken meal/chicken by product, then only grains/corn. while Super premium food is 100% meat.
